About

Derya Birant is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ition and Information Systems. According to data from OpenAlex, Derya Birant has authored 90 papers receiving a total of 2.3k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Artificial Intelligence, 17 papers in Computer Vision and Pattern Recognition and 16 papers in Information Systems. Recurrent topics in Derya Birant's work include Machine Learning and Data Classification (11 papers), Industrial Vision Systems and Defect Detection (11 papers) and Imbalanced Data Classification Techniques (10 papers). Derya Birant is often cited by papers focused on Machine Learning and Data Classification (11 papers), Industrial Vision Systems and Defect Detection (11 papers) and Imbalanced Data Classification Techniques (10 papers). Derya Birant collaborates with scholars based in Türkiye, North Macedonia and United States. Derya Birant's co-authors include Alp Kut, Alican Doğan, Pelin Yıldırım Taşer, Tuba Alpyıldız, Elem Güzel Kalaycı, Zerrin Işık and Ayşegül Pala and has published in prestigious journals such as SHILAP Revista de lepidopterología, Expert Systems with Applications and IEEE Access.
